Clear the inset of previous IME when necessary.

In the following scenario, the system continues keeping the previous
IME's inset in the display until the new IME shows its window.
1. an IME shows its software keyboard with reporting non-empty inset.
2. the user switches to another IME, which does not show the software
   keyboard when it is selected (e.g., because the physical keyboard
   is connected.)

This CL tries to address above situation by introducing a new state
flag IMMS#mShouldClearInsetOfPreviousIme to clear the previous IME's
inset when necessary.
